A national candlelight vigil will be held to honour the life and legacy of the late highlife icon, Charles Kwadwo Fosu, popularly known as Daddy Lumba. The event, organized by the Creative Arts Agency, will take place on Saturday, August 2, 2025, at Independence Square in Accra, starting at 6:00 p.m.

As part of the memorial arrangements, the Fosu family will also open a Book of Condolence at Daddy Lumba’s private residence, located at House No. 12, Kinshasha Crescent, Accra (GA-332-9264).

The book will be available for the public to sign from Tuesday, July 29, 2025, between 9:00 a.m. and 4:00 p.m. daily.

Fans, friends, and the general public are encouraged to attend and pay their respects to one of Ghana’s most beloved musical legends.
